Dermal Filler Injection Process Englewood Cliffs

Here's What Actually Happens During Treatment

You start with a complimentary consultation. No pressure, no hard sell. You talk about what bothers you, and we assess your facial structure to figure out what will actually help. Not every concern needs filler, and we’ll tell you that upfront.

If dermal filler injections make sense, we match you with the right injector based on your goals. Some clients want subtle refinement. Others are correcting significant volume loss. The approach changes depending on what you’re trying to accomplish.

During the appointment, we use a topical numbing cream to keep you comfortable. Most fillers also contain lidocaine, so you’re not feeling every poke. The actual injections take 15 to 30 minutes depending on how many areas we’re treating. You’ll see the results right away, though minor swelling might make things look slightly fuller for a day or two.

How long do dermal fillers actually last in Englewood Cliffs?

It depends on which filler we use and where we put it. Fillers in areas with a lot of movement—like your lips—break down faster, usually around four to six months. Areas with less motion, like your cheeks or under-eye hollows, can last a year or longer.

Your metabolism plays a role too. Some people process hyaluronic acid faster than others. If you’re very active or have a fast metabolism, you might notice your results fading sooner than someone who doesn’t.

The good news is that filler doesn’t just disappear overnight. It gradually softens, so you’re not going from “great” to “gone” in a week. Most clients come back for maintenance once or twice a year depending on their goals and how their body responds.

Botox and fillers solve different problems. Botox relaxes the muscles that create wrinkles when you move your face—like frown lines, crow’s feet, and forehead lines. It’s preventive and corrective for dynamic wrinkles caused by motion.

Dermal fillers add volume. They’re for lines that are there even when your face is still, like nasolabial folds or marionette lines. They also restore fullness you’ve lost in your cheeks, lips, or under-eye area. Filler doesn’t stop wrinkles from forming—it fills in the space that’s already been lost.

A lot of people use both because they address different concerns. Botox handles the movement-related aging, and filler handles the volume loss. Cost depends on how much filler you need and which product we’re using. Most fillers are priced per syringe, and prices typically range from $600 to $1,200 per syringe depending on the brand and formulation. Some areas need one syringe, others need two or more to get the result you’re after.

Yes. Hyaluronic acid fillers can be dissolved with an enzyme called hyaluronidase. If you’re unhappy with how something looks or if there’s a complication, we can inject hyaluronidase and the filler breaks down within 24 to 48 hours.

That’s one of the reasons we use hyaluronic acid-based products. They’re not permanent, and they’re reversible if needed. It gives you flexibility and a safety net that you don’t get with other types of fillers.

Most of the time, reversal isn’t necessary. When filler looks bad, it’s usually because too much was used or it was placed incorrectly.
